Ingredients

Adjust Servings:
2 teaspoons olive oil
2 cups chopped onions
1 1/2 cups unpeeled yukon gold potatoes, diced
1 cup chopped red bell pepper
1 cup halved grape tomatoes
1 teaspoon salt, divided
3/4 lb ciabatta, cut into 1-inch cubes and toasted
cooking spray
4 ounces brie cheese, rind removed and chopped
1 cup egg substitute
2 large eggs
1 teaspoon herbes de provence
1/4 teaspoon fresh ground black pepper
3 cups 1% low-fat milk
2 tablespoons chopped fresh parsley

    Steps

    1
    Done

    Heat Oil in a Large Nonstick Skillet Over Medium-High Heat.

    2
    Done

    Add Onion, Potato, and Bell Pepper; Saute 4 Minutes or Until Tender.

    3
    Done

    Stir in Tomatoes; Saute 2 Minutes, Stir in 1/2 Teaspoons Salt.

    4
    Done

    Combine Onion Mixture and Bread.

    5
    Done

    Place Half of Bread Mixture Into a 13x9-Inch Baking Dish Coated With Cooking Spray. Sprinkle With Half of Brie.

    6
    Done

    Top With Remaining Bread Mixture and Remaining Brie.

    7
    Done

    Put Egg Substitue and Eggs in a Medium Bowl.

    8
    Done

    Add Remaining 1/2 Teaspoons Salt, Herbes De Provence, and Pepper.

    9
    Done

    Add Milk, Stirring With a Whisk Until Well Blended.

    10
    Done

    Pour Egg Mixture Over the Bread.

    11
    Done

    Let Stand 30 Minutes.

    12
    Done

    Preheat Oven to 350.

    13
    Done

    Bake For 50 Minutes or Until Set. Sprinkle With Parsley.

    14
    Done

    Serve Immediately.
